As a homeowner in the vibrant areas of Austin and Marble Falls, maintaining your outdoor plumbing system is crucial. Given the region's unique weather patterns—featuring blazing summer heat and unpredictable cold snaps—ensuring your pipes are in careful condition can prevent costly repairs down the line. ## Understanding the Importance of Proper Outdoor Pipe Installation Installing outdoor pipes correctly is more than just digging a trench and laying some pipe. It involves understanding the local soil conditions, weather patterns, and the unique needs of your home. With Austin's rocky terrain and Marble Falls' limestone-rich soil, choosing the right materials is crucial. ### Choosing the Right Materials - PVC: A popular choice due to its durability and resistance to chemicals and pressure.
- Copper: Not recommended for underground installations due to corrosion risk in certain soil conditions. ### Ensuring Adequate Insulation Outdoor pipes in Austin and Marble Falls are vulnerable to temperature extremes. Insulating your pipes, especially those exposed to cold air, can prevent freezing during unexpected cold fronts. ## Repairing Pipes in Challenging Weather Conditions The region's fluctuating temperatures can spell trouble for outdoor plumbing. Cracks and leaks are common, especially after a particularly harsh summer or winter. ### Addressing Cracks and Leaks - Inspect Regularly: After severe weather changes, inspect your pipes for any signs of wear or leaks.
- Quick Fixes: For minor issues, products like pipe clamps or epoxy putty can provide temporary relief until professional help arrives. ## Local Considerations: Austin and Marble Falls Both Austin and Marble Falls present unique conditions for pipe installation and repair. Here are some things to consider: ### Austin's Hard Water Problem Austin is known for hard water, which can lead to mineral buildup in pipes. Regular cleaning and maintenance can help mitigate these effects. ### Marble Falls' Unique Environment The limestone-rich soil of Marble Falls can be tough on pipes, requiring robust materials and expert installation to prevent damage. ## Seasonal Tips to Protect Your Outdoor Plumbing With fall in full swing, it's crucial to prepare for the colder months ahead: - Drain Sprinkler Systems: Before the first freeze, drain and disconnect your sprinkler systems to prevent damage.

Why Central Texas Conditions Matter
Central Texas plumbing systems deal with a tough combination of hard water, temperature swings, and soil movement. Those conditions do not cause every problem directly, but they make weak points show up faster and turn "minor" symptoms into repeated service issues if they are ignored. That is especially true in homes with older hardware, deferred maintenance, or plumbing that has already seen multiple spot repairs.
The local factor is important because timing changes outcomes. When a problem is caught earlier, homeowners usually have more repair options and more control over cost. Once the issue has been allowed to cycle through weather changes, water usage spikes, or structural stress, the fix tends to get larger and less predictable.
